Minister Hiyam Al-Yasiri announces breakthrough in Iraq’s digital transformation with the launch of internationally recognized e-signatures
🔑 Key Highlights
✅ Electronic Signatures Coming Soon
Minister of Communications Hiyam Al-Yasiri confirmed the imminent launch of electronic signatures in Iraq.
These e-signatures will be globally recognized, marking a major milestone for the country’s digital ecosystem.
✅ Digital Transformation as a Priority
The government is moving quickly on digital initiatives, with electronic payments now available nationwide.
Salaries have been fully localized, and a unified card has been distributed to nearly all Iraqis, facilitating access to services.
✅ Ministry of Communications’ Key Role
Described as the “unknown soldier” of Iraq’s digital transformation, the Ministry provides the infrastructure for the unified card, electronic passports, and more.
The ministry is driving major projects like national mobile licenses, fiber optic cable deployment, and submarine cable expansion.
✅ Future-Focused Projects
The launch of electronic signatures is just one part of a larger strategic plan to boost digital services and infrastructure across Iraq.
